Transaction 50c21cd18ed598efe1cf2c160a3bcce4011cfcb479ec8ae506a1dd443eafe52c

1 Input
2 Outputs
  • 50c21cd18ed598efe1cf2c160a3bcce4011cfcb479ec8ae506a1dd443eafe52c:0
  • value  141620
    address  3LWz3uvBv2XNMUURwZzZbJMQwZbRF2WTtg
  • 50c21cd18ed598efe1cf2c160a3bcce4011cfcb479ec8ae506a1dd443eafe52c:1
  • value  3852824
    address  32af5EoJZeGV56Q8m3eJKcW61bXCRX24zb